I am the ward manager of one of liver specialist wards in King's College Hospital. I have worked with Dr. Patel for almost 6 years now back to when I was starting as a newly qualified internationally educated nurse. In all those 6 years, Dr. Patel has been consistent in his impeccable work ethics and is and has always been very driven to provide the best care possible to patients. His care is holistic and would not only focus on the medical aspect but ensures all other needs and concerns are addressed such as social, psychological, spiritual, emotional, and mental health in collaboration with the rest of the MDT. He is very organised and detailed in terms of identifying patient's problems and the corresponding plans for it. He expects high standards from everyone in terms of patient care and motivates junior doctors and nurses alike to be the best in their respective professions. The concern that you get from him is genuine and patients often report to us nurses how they like Dr. Patel and how he made them feel as a unique living individual with a life and identity and not just a bed number or a disease. I speak on behalf of the rest of the nursing team that we feel the patients are safe when Dr. Patel is the consultant on rotation. Aside from looking after the patients, he also looks after the welfare of the medical and nursing team. He advocates for everyone and goes out of his way to ensure that everyone is treated with respect. Even though he is a consultant, he's very much approachable to everyone, takes the time to listen to everyone's opinion and concerns and treats every one with high respect and regard. He is also on point in updating patients and family members with the current medical state and where they are in terms of treatment and is very proactive in speaking to them or arranging meetings with family members if needed. I seldom meet a consultant who comes back to review plans and check on patients as often as he does. At the end of the shift, he never fails to thank everyone for their hard work which let's the staff feel valued. Dr. Patel is a role model on what a consultant is and should be.
